Cough syrup kills 2 kids in Rajasthan; doctor drinks it to prove it's safe, found unconscious in car

NEW DELHI: A senior doctor in Rajasthan who drank a cough syrup to reassure anxious parents later collapsed unconscious, as the medicine has been linked to the deaths of at least two children and several others falling ill in the state. Dr Tarachand Yogi, in charge of the Bayana community health centre, consumed a dose of the syrup on 24 September in front of worried families. Eight hours later, he was found unconscious in his car, raising alarm over the safety of the widely distributed medicine. The Rajasthan government has since banned 22 batches of the syrup, recalled existing stock and launched an inquiry.Over 1.33 lakh bottles of the syrup were distributed in the state since July, officials said, with 8,200 still in storage at Jaipur’s Sawai Man Singh Hospital, news agency PTI reported. Concerns mounted after a five-year-old boy from Sikar district died on Monday, hours after being given the syrup prescribed at a community health centre. His death followed an earlier case on 22 September in Bharatpur, where two-year-old Samrat Jatav died after consuming the same medicine. “Three of my grandchildren took the syrup. Two eventually woke up after vomiting, but Samrat never regained consciousness. We only realised later that the medicine was the cause,” the child’s grandmother Nehni Jatav told reporters. Doctors confirmed that eight other children between the ages of one and five fell ill in Banswara district last week after consuming the syrup. Drug Controller Ajay Phatak said inspectors had collected samples from Sikar, Jhunjhunu and Bharatpur. “The syrup should not be administered to children below five years of age. Test results are expected within three days,” he told reporters. Authorities said the syrup was supplied by Kayson Pharma, whose deliveries have now been halted. Doctors across Rajasthan have been instructed to stop prescribing the drug immediately.6 children dead in MPSix children in Madhya Pradesh’s Chhindwara district have died from kidney-related complications between September 4 and September 26, prompting authorities to investigate the cause. The children initially exhibited common symptoms such as colds, coughs, and fever before their conditions worsened.Health officials reported that cases emerged from the Parasia area starting August 22. Three of the children had been admitted to a private hospital in Chhindwara and later transferred to Nagpur, where they died between September 4 and 7. The remaining three deaths occurred later, bringing the total to six.In response, authorities established a dedicated 10-bed ward at Parasia government hospital. Samples from patients, water, and other sources were collected by teams from the National Centre for Disease Control (NCDC) and the state Integrated Disease Surveillance Project (IDSP) for laboratory testing, though most results are still pending. Preliminary human sample reports have not revealed any serious issues.Similar cases have also been reported in Betul, Seoni, and Pandhurna districts. Authorities have temporarily banned certain medicines, including cough syrups found in the homes of the deceased children, until lab results are available. Five affected children are currently receiving treatment at Government Medical College, Nagpur.
